ยง 164. Change of location. Any private banker may make a written
application to the superintendent to change the location of his office
to another place in the same city or village. The application shall
state the reason for such proposed change and shall be verified by such
private banker, or if such private banker is a partnership, by a
majority of the members thereof, and shall be accompanied by an
investigation fee as prescribed pursuant to section eighteen-a of this
chapter. Such change may be made upon the written approval of the
superintendent.
